There's no tangible limit to how many billboards can be imported to Alice, but I'm fairly certain they have to be imported one at a time.

You could always try importing a bunch at once by holding Ctrl while you click on several of the pictures you want to import. I've never tried it, though, so if it doesn't work, go one at a time.

I sincerely ask all programmers on these forums: DO NOT honor these requests. Posting a world to demonstrate your abilities is one thing, but doing someone's work for them is another thing entirely. The general rule is the student must show a good, sincere effort at attempting the project themselves to demonstrate that they've been paying attention in class and are not trying to plagiarize.

To all students on these forums: Follow this rule. If you want help understanding certain programming concepts, feel free to ask. If you'd like a demonstration of these concepts, post a world or a screenshot of your world's code to show your own effort at accomplishing whatever task you're having difficulty with, then we'll be happy to demonstrate in whatever way we can (short of writing the world for you, of course). NEVER ask someone to write a world for you. That's plagiarism. It's the stuff that can get you failed. DON'T DO IT.
